Knitting pattern essentials : adapting and drafting knitting patterns for great knitwear  Cover Image Book Book

Knitting pattern essentials : adapting and drafting knitting patterns for great knitwear / Sally Melville.

Melville, Sally. (Author).

Summary:

Guides knitters on how to properly modify or create a pattern, including calculating personal measurements; creating a pattern from an existing garment; and shaping a variety of necklines, sides, sleeves, and hemlines.
